The Role

Overview

Procure plant and materials, negotiate contracts, and manage suppliers for rail/civil projects.

Tasks

-Supplier Engagement: Conducting supplier meetings, gathering site feedback, and maintaining high-performance standards through 360-degree supplier reviews. -Analysis & Reporting: Monitoring supplier performance, conducting data analysis, and providing valuable insights to the procurement strategy. -Process Improvement: Driving Assistant Buyer participation in handling amendments and invoice queries while mentoring and developing junior team members. -Strategic Procurement: Supporting the Supply Chain Manager and Senior Buyer in executing Frameworks, Trading Agreements, and cost-saving initiatives. -Sourcing & Negotiation: Reviewing requisitions, negotiating contracts, and placing orders to meet business needs while ensuring compliance with company procedures. -Site & Contract Support: Visiting sites, reviewing subcontract orders/vendor assessments, and delivering added value through smart procurement practices. -Compliance & Oversight: Authorising and committing orders within delegated authority levels, ensuring best practices, and challenging inefficiencies.

What You Bring

-Communication & Organisation: Excellent interpersonal skills, strong computer proficiency, and a structured approach to work. -Analytical Thinking: Ability to process data, assess supplier performance, and contribute to procurement strategy. -Adaptability & Leadership: Ability to mentor junior staff, take initiative, and thrive in a fast-paced environment. -Proven Experience: Previous purchasing experience, ideally within Rail/Civil Engineering environments. -Strong Negotiation Skills: A proactive approach to securing the best agreements and driving cost efficiencies. -CIPS Accreditation: Holding or working towards a CIPS qualification, or demonstrable compensatory experience.
